From 8ba7bdae0f4ac3a59cf8becff907bcf252151b7a Mon Sep 17 00:00:00 2001 From: Viktor Fomin Date: Mon, 25 Apr 2022 17:40:34 +0300 Subject: [PATCH] Web: Components: TreeMenu: fix selected node color --- packages/asc-web-components/themes/base.js | 1 + packages/asc-web-components/themes/dark.js | 1 + packages/asc-web-components/tree-menu/index.js | 2 +- 3 files changed, 3 insertions(+), 1 deletion(-) diff --git a/packages/asc-web-components/themes/base.js b/packages/asc-web-components/themes/base.js index ef0f570a20..d93df64d2a 100644 --- a/packages/asc-web-components/themes/base.js +++ b/packages/asc-web-components/themes/base.js @@ -1227,6 +1227,7 @@ const Base = { }, treeNode: { + background: "#f3f4f4", dragging: { draggable: { background: lightCumulus, diff --git a/packages/asc-web-components/themes/dark.js b/packages/asc-web-components/themes/dark.js index 48a293a243..2f1624d25e 100644 --- a/packages/asc-web-components/themes/dark.js +++ b/packages/asc-web-components/themes/dark.js @@ -1224,6 +1224,7 @@ const Dark = { }, treeNode: { + background: "#3D3D3D", dragging: { draggable: { background: "rgba(230, 211, 138, 0.12)", diff --git a/packages/asc-web-components/tree-menu/index.js b/packages/asc-web-components/tree-menu/index.js index 57b6b12e56..45682afc29 100644 --- a/packages/asc-web-components/tree-menu/index.js +++ b/packages/asc-web-components/tree-menu/index.js @@ -104,7 +104,7 @@ const StyledTreeMenu = styled(Tree)` width: 100%; width: ${(props) => props.widthAdditional}; height: 36px; - background-color: #f3f4f4; + background-color: ${(props) => props.theme.treeNode.background}; content: ""; z-index: 1; right: -${(props) => props.multiplicationFactor - 4}px;